Output 58b68ebabe04fd72d31db335424bf286812b3c639f6e65d4b725f2d5ed5fbb7a:0

value
9917576
script pubkey
OP_0 OP_PUSHBYTES_20 81a606cdacc809cee1c4575d813837efe37a5706
address
bc1qsxnqdndveqyuacwy2awczwphal3h54cxs4aslc
transaction
58b68ebabe04fd72d31db335424bf286812b3c639f6e65d4b725f2d5ed5fbb7a
spent
true